    Hello.
    The HEADER WIDGET WIDTH option does not have a 100% option.
    You might want to consider implementing + how can I get it to 100% now?
    I tried setting it in the style.css:

    #header-widget-area {width:100%;}
    

    But it wont change.

    I just had to put the text in the custom css box under nirvana settings not directly into the css.

    The header widget area is designed to work alongside the site title / logo functionality so there is no 100% option.

    The order of the CSS matters, placing it in the style.css will place it before the generated-by-settings style. The custom CSS is included last.
